BLVD Crescent is different from most towers because the two buildings connect with this gorgeous green podium right in the middle. It always feels a little like you are on holiday when you cross it. There are little water features all over and I have seen ducks coming through a few times, which you do not really expect in Downtown Dubai. The pool is one of my favorite spots honestly especially in the evenings. It is an infinity pool with water falling over the side so you get these views while you swim and sometimes families stay and just chat beside the water while kids get genuinely excited watching the waterfall do its thing.
